A Committee from the University Presidency Visits the College of Basic Education to Evaluate the Performance of the Computer and Internet Unit

As part of the ongoing monitoring and evaluation of institutional performance, a specialized committee from the University Presidency visited the College of Basic Education to review the work of the Computer and Internet Unit and assess the level of its technical and administrative performance.
The committee examined the technical infrastructure, the adopted work mechanisms, and the extent of compliance with the plans and regulations in force at the University Presidency. The committee also listened to a detailed briefing presented by the unit’s administration on the electronic services provided to support the educational process, the most significant achievements accomplished, as well as the challenges facing workflow.
At the conclusion of the visit, the committee emphasized the importance of enhancing technical performance and developing electronic systems in line with the university’s direction toward digital transformation, while commending the efforts made by the college administration and the staff of the Computer and Internet Unit.
